As a **Bird Conservationist**, you'll be responsible for monitoring bird populations, implementing conservation measures, and collaborating with various stakeholders. The UK job market offers competitive salary ranges from £22,000 to £35,000 per year, and the demand for this role is increasing due to the growing focus on environmental protection. An **Ornithologist** studies bird biology, behavior, and ecology, contributing to essential research and conservation efforts. UK ornithologists can expect annual salaries between £25,000 and £50,000, depending on their experience and expertise. A strong background in biology and ecology, as well as analytical skills and attention to detail, are in high demand for this role. **Wildlife Biologists** study animals and their relationships with ecosystems, often working in the field to collect data. In the UK, wildlife biologists earn an annual salary between £20,000 and £45,000. Key skills required for this role include data analysis, fieldwork experience, and a solid understanding of ecological principles. Finally, a **Conservation Scientist** focuses on managing the overall health of ecosystems, including the conservation of bird populations. UK conservation scientists can earn between £22,000 and £50,000 per year, with a growing demand for skills in data analysis, project management, and collaboration with various stakeholders.
